At Senra Systems, we believe that the future of manufacturing lies not in automation, but in configuration.
We supercharge electrical wire harness manufacturing through software configuration, transforming skilled assembly tasks into high-throughput production lines. We enable customers to design what they want, when they want it and deliver harness builds at record-breaking speed.
At Senra Systems, our ability to scale hinges on building a workforce of exceptional technicians and that starts with a world-class training program. As the Training Supervisor, you'll own that program end to end: leading a team of Technical Trainers, shaping curriculum, ensuring compliance with aerospace and defense standards, and measuring what actually moves the needle.
This role is for a builder and leader who is equally comfortable on the production floor and in a planning meeting. You set the standard, develop the people who deliver it, and have the data to back it up.
What you'll own:
Program Leadership & Curriculum Ownership
- Own the full training program lifecycle from onboarding through advanced certification for apprentice and harness+ technicians.
- Develop, maintain, and continuously improve training curriculum, SOPs, and assessment tools to reflect current engineering drawings, quality standards, and customer requirements.
- Design structured learning paths that balance classroom fundamentals with on-the-job (OTJ) reinforcement, ensuring every trainee exits prepared for Day 1 on the floor.
- Establish and maintain a master training library, keeping materials version-controlled and audit-ready.
- Evaluate program effectiveness using trainee performance data, first-pass yield, and production team feedback; iterate quickly when gaps appear.
Team Leadership & Trainer Development
- Directly supervise and develop a team of Technical Trainers, setting clear expectations, providing ongoing coaching, and conducting performance reviews.
- Build trainer capacity through structured observation, feedback loops, and shared best practices that elevate the whole team.
- Own scheduling and workload allocation across the training team to support production ramp, onboarding cycles, and cross-training initiatives.
- Identify and close skill gaps within the trainer team, creating development plans that grow their technical and instructional capabilities.
- Foster a culture of accountability, psychological safety, and continuous improvement within the training function.
Compliance & Certification Management
- Serve as the internal subject matter expert on IPC/WHMA-A-620 and other applicable aerospace and defense standards; ensure all training content stays current with standard revisions.
- Own technician certification tracking — maintain accurate records, manage renewal cycles, and ensure compliance across the workforce.
- Prepare the training program for internal audits, customer audits, and AS9100/NADCAP reviews; lead training-related corrective actions when findings arise.
- Partner with Quality and Engineering to ensure training content reflects the latest drawing revisions, customer specifications, and non-conformance trends.
- Maintain all training records in the ERP/MES system with the accuracy and completeness required for regulatory and contractual compliance.
Metrics & Reporting
- Define and own key training KPIs: time-to-certification, trainee throughput, first-pass yield by cohort, certification compliance rates, and trainer utilization.
- Deliver regular reporting to Operations and People leadership that connects training outcomes to production performance and quality metrics.
- Use data to make the case for program investments, headcount, and curriculum changes — and to proactively flag risks before they hit the floor.
- Maintain a real-time view of training pipeline capacity to support workforce planning and production scheduling.
Cross-Functional Leadership
- Act as the strategic interface between the training function and Engineering, Quality, and Production leadership — ensuring training is a driver of throughput and quality, not a bottleneck.
- Collaborate with People/HR on workforce planning, new hire onboarding sequencing, and internal mobility pathways for technicians.
- Champion the training program's role in Senra's scale strategy — bringing visibility to wins, surfacing systemic challenges, and advocating for necessary resources.
